What is BFA?

The Bachelor of Fine Arts (BFA) is a creative undergraduate program designed for students passionate about visual arts, applied arts, or performing arts.

The course develops your artistic expression, technical skills, conceptual thinking, and understanding of art history and culture. Depending on your specialisation, such as painting, sculpture, photography, animation, or graphic design, the program includes studio work, theory classes, portfolio development, and hands-on projects.

What is CUET?

The Common University Entrance Test (CUET-UG) is a national-level entrance exam conducted for admission into central universities across India.
Many top universities now offer BFA admission through CUET scores, making it the most important gateway for aspiring artists.

Eligibility

  • Class 12 Passed (Any Stream)
  • Minimum 50% Marks (Varies)
  • No compulsory Fine Arts background
  • Arts, Commerce, or Science students

Top Universities

  • Banaras Hindu University (BHU)
  • University of Delhi (DU)
  • Visva-Bharati University
  • Central University of Rajasthan
  • Central University of Haryana

Subject Combination Strategy

To maximize your chances of admission, choosing the right subjects is crucial. Most successful BFA candidates follow this pattern:

1. Language: English/Hindi
2. Domain: Fine Arts/History
3. General Test: GK & Logic

*English is highly recommended for wider university eligibility.

Admission Process

Step 1: Fill CUET Form (Select Language + Domain + GT)

Step 2: Appear for Computer Based MCQ Test

Step 3: Apply to University Portals (BHU/DU CSAS)

Step 4: Clear the Practical Skill Test

Practical Test Guide

Final selection = CUET Score + Practical Test

  • Still Life Drawing
  • Memory Drawing
  • Object Sketching
  • Creative Composition

CUET Preparation Tips

For the CUET Exam, you should focus heavily on Basic Art Awareness, General Knowledge, and Reasoning Ability. These form the core of the MCQ section.

However, don't ignore the Practical Test. Practice daily still life, human sketching, and memory drawing to build your muscle memory.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s) – BFA Admission Through CUET

Can I do BFA through CUET?

Yes, Many central universities now offer BFA admission through CUET (UG). Your CUET score is used for shortlisting, followed by a practical test in most universities.

Do I need Fine Arts in Class 12 to apply for BFA?

No, Students from Arts, Science, or Commerce streams can apply for BFA through CUET. Fine Arts is not compulsory in school.

What subjects should I choose in CUET for BFA?

You should choose:

  • One Language (English recommended)
  • One Domain Subject (Fine Arts / History / Geography)
  • General Test (recommended for better chances)
Is there a drawing test after CUET for BFA?

Yes, Most universities conduct a practical test after CUET.

This usually includes:

  • Still life drawing
  • Memory drawing
  • Object sketching
  • Creative composition

Final selection is based on CUET score + practical performance.

What is the minimum percentage required for BFA admission?

Most universities require:

Minimum 50% in Class 12

However, this may vary slightly depending on the university.

Which universities offer BFA through CUET?

Some popular options include:

  • Banaras Hindu University (BHU)
  • University of Delhi (DU)
  • Visva-Bharati University
  • Central University of Rajasthan
  • Central University of Haryana
Is the General Test compulsory for BFA in CUET?

Not always compulsory, but highly recommended.

Many universities use it for merit ranking.

Can Science students apply for BFA?

Yes, Students from Science, Commerce, and Arts streams are all eligible.
